Overview of Part Number 14 D 471 K J NO SUFFIX: STANDARD MOV , SUFFIX J:HIGH SURGE MOV Varistor Voltage Tolerance: K= ±10% Nominal Varistor Voltage: 471=470V D: DISK Delivery Time Standard MOV 14D180L ~ 14D18.
*Wide operating voltage (V1mA) range from 18V to 1800V
*Fast responding to transient over-voltage
*Large absorbing transient energy capability
*Low clamping ratio and no follow-on current
*Meets MSL level 1, per J-STD-020
*Operating Temperature:-40℃ ~ +85℃
*Storage Temperature:-40℃ ~ +125℃
